(7) RFCA.—The term "RFCA" means the Rocky Flats Cleanup Agreement, an intergovernmental agreement, dated July 19, 1996, among— (A) the Department of Energy; (B) the Environmental Protection Agency; and (C) the Department of Public Health and Environment of the State of Colorado. (8) ROCKY FLATS.— (A) IN GE^fERAL.— Except as provided in subparagraph (B), the term "Rocky Flats" means the Rocky Flats Environmental Technology Site, Colorado, a defense nuclear facility, as depicted on the map titled "Rocky Flats Environmental Technology Site", dated October 22, 2001, and available for inspection in the appropriate offices of the United States Fish and Wildlife Service. (B) EXCLUSIONS. — The term "Rocky Flats" does not include— (i) the land and facilities of the Department of Energy's National Renewable Energy Laboratory, including the acres retained by the Secretary under section 3174(f); and (ii) any land and facilities not within the boundaries depicted on the map referred to in subparagraph (A). (9) SECRETARY. —The term "Secretary" means the Secretary of Energy. SEC. 3174. FUTURE OWNERSHIP AND MANAGEMENT. (a) FEDERAL OWNERSHIP. —Except as expressly provided in this subtitle, all right, title, and interest of the United States, held on or acquired after the date of the enactment of this Act, to land or interest therein, including minerals, within the boundaries of Rocky Flats shall be retained by the United States. (b) LINDSAY RANCH.—The structures that comprise the former Lindsay Ranch homestead site in the Rock Creek Reserve area of the buffer zone, as depicted on the map referred to in section 3173(8)(A), shall be permanently preserved and maintained in accordance with the National Historic Preservation Act (16 U.S.C. 470 et seq.). (c) PROHIBITION ON ANNEXATION.—Neither the Secretary nor the Secretary of the Interior shall allow the annexation of land within the refuge by any unit of local government.
